Understanding the Torque Spec and Hardware Tables

Inside the back cover you’ll find standard attaching hardware torque values. The manual specifically states that unless otherwise specified, all cap screws or bolts are Grade 5, cadmium or zinc plated, with hexagon nuts for Grade 5 bolts being Grade B. That’s not the engine head bolt torque – that information belongs in the service manual. But for the mounting hardware on every assembly listed in this catalog, the torque table gives you the number. There’s also an Attaching Hardware Table that cross-references fastener part numbers. When you order a replacement bolt, you get the correct grade and thread. No more guessing whether that M10 is a Grade 8 or a Grade 5.

Is this the same as a service or repair manual?
This is a parts catalog with exploded views and part numbers – not a service manual.
Does this catalog include torque specs for bolts?
Yes. The inside back cover contains a torque specification table for standard attaching hardware. The manual notes that unless otherwise specified, all cap screws or bolts are Grade 5, cadmium or zinc plated. Hexagon nuts for Grade 5 screws are Grade B. The torque values apply to the hardware listed in the assemblies. However, this is not a comprehensive repair manual – it lists torque for standard fasteners, not for specific engine or hydraulic components. For critical torque like cylinder head bolts, you need the service manual. That said, for most mounting bolts, the table on the inside back cover gives you the number you need. The catalog also references the Attaching Hardware Table for part numbers of related fasteners. So yes, torque specs are present, but limited to standard hardware.
